Water supply scheme
Consultation with an engineer experienced in designing water supply systems is required.
The system consists of a indirect heating boiler, a boiler, a thermostatic mixing valve, and a circulation pump.
The craftsmen plan to implement a scheme where the recirculation loop goes directly to the boiler, meaning it will not intersect with the thermostatic valve (Scheme 1).
However, there is an opinion that in such a scheme, the recirculation will not work because the valve will be closed. And for it to work, the recirculation loop needs to intersect with the thermostatic valve (Scheme 2).
But the craftsmen warn that in such a scheme, the pump will constantly push towards the valve, which may cause a problem – cold water will enter the loop, causing discomfort when using hot water (shower, faucet).
Meanwhile, the manufacturer ESBE recommends Scheme 3, which, as I understand, is the same as Scheme 2 but with additional check valves.
Also, the craftsmen installed an automatic air vent only on the boiler heat exchanger loop. They caution against installing it on the recirculation loop because constant high pressure of 3-4 bar is not good for the membrane, risking its failure. They claim that water under pressure will constantly push air outwards, so it will not stay in the loop.
However, there is an opinion that installing an air vent is advisable since, in our case, the recirculation pump is located at the highest point of the system (above the boiler under the ceiling), and the presence of air negatively affects its operation. Also, the air vent is rated to operate at a maximum of 10 bar.
In connection with this, the following questions arise:
- Will recirculation work in Scheme 1?
- Is it true that Scheme 2 is more appropriate than Scheme 1?
- Can there really be a problem in Scheme 2 as described by the craftsmen?
- Can Scheme 3 be used?
- Is an automatic air vent needed on the recirculation loop?
- Can there really be a problem with it as described by the craftsmen?
